## Runbook: Lattice-View Plugin Hosting

Lattice-View renders dependency graphs from manifests your plugin supplies. Plugins run in a worker pool; each gets a 30-second render budget. If your layout extension times out, the host falls back to the default renderer and logs a warning. To debug, enable verbose mode in your plugin manifest and re-run. Match your plugin build against the host's compatibility matrix using the token printed below.

session token of hahop-yahif = htk31_138eb45c7d40b38b91415eca52da01d

Hi Tomas,

I'm passing release ownership of the CoinBridge converter to you before I'm out next week. Support should know that 3.8 fixes the rounding drift customers reported when converting small amounts through the Ledgerline rate feed — we now round half-even at the final step only, so cumulative errors disappear. Refunds issued under the old behavior are documented in the internal FAQ. When support needs to confirm a patched build is genuine, have them check it against the signing key below.

deploy key for yahif-bagaf: bky4_xXPb

Migration step 2: Brindlepay idempotency keys. Support agents should know that retried payments now require the original key; a new key creates a new charge. If a customer reports a duplicate charge, confirm the merchant reused the key before escalating. Old-format keys remain valid for 30 days after cutover. The rollout settings for this phase appear below.

deployment values, kawip-kafog:
belath:
  pin: 3709
  tenant: ulaox
  seal: seal_25075386
  metrics_host: metrics.belath.halixhq.test
  standby_team: gormir
  escalation: wenys-fenwyn
  nonce: 26e5f7